MYKACET (acetaminophen) is a centrally acting analgesic and antipyretic. Its exact mechanism is not fully understood, but it is thought to involve inhibition of cyclooxygenase (COX) isoenzymes in the central nervous system, particularly COX-2, and modulation of descending serotonergic pathways.
ULTRACET is a combination of tramadol (a centrally acting opioid agonist) and acetaminophen (a centrally acting analgesic with antipyretic effects). Tramadol binds to mu-opioid receptors and inhibits norepinephrine and serotonin reuptake. Acetaminophen's mechanism is not fully understood but involves inhibition of cyclooxygenase (COX) enzymes in the central nervous system.

Tramadol and its metabolites are primarily excreted via the kidneys (approximately 90% of the dose), with about 30% excreted as unchanged drug and 60% as metabolites. Approximately 10% is excreted in feces. Acetaminophen is primarily conjugated in the liver and excreted renally as glucuronide (60-80%) and sulfate (20-30%) conjugates, with about 5% excreted unchanged.
